Abstract:
采用分布式多传感器同步采集系统实现了铝合金点焊质量实时监测.通过位移信号时频域分析发现,喷溅焊点位移信号在40~80 Hz 范围内,Butterworth带通滤波极差达 0.5 mm 左右;未熔合或未完全熔合焊点的位移信号极差比另外两类焊点低 1.0 mm 左右.利用上述明显特征信息可以实现点焊质量人工判定.由于位移信号信噪比高,特征提取算法简洁,进一步可实现机器在线判读.同时,利用统计分析,样本197个,在合格区内焊点正确判断率达97.6%.
